Webb17 aug. 2024 · The EV charger requires Hot-Hot-Ground. It is a 240V only device with no need for neutral, since it has no 120V parts internally. The dryer is wired Hot-Hot-Neutral. … Webb11 dec. 2024 · Sharing with your dryer Most houses have a 30 amp electric plug for your dryer.
